Subject: Currency Hedging Decision — Q3

Team,

After reviewing Velmora Group's exposure to the rising Avantine crown, Treasury recommends hedging 60% of projected receivables through forward contracts, with quarterly reviews. The unhedged portion preserves upside if the Hollenbeck expansion closes early. Marta Quillen has modeled downside scenarios; worst case remains within risk tolerance. Please review before Thursday's sign-off. The context for this decision is set out below.

management briefing: Headcount on the Praok team goes from 16 to 91 by the end of March. Gross margin on Praok came in at 2 percent against a plan of 26 percent.

/*
 * FontCellar client setup — discussed at weekly eng sync.
 * We vendor all third-party typefaces through the internal FontCellar
 * mirror rather than fetching from upstream foundries at build time.
 * This keeps builds reproducible and license-auditable. The client
 * below pulls the pinned font manifest and verifies checksums before
 * copying assets into the bundle. It authenticates to the mirror
 * with the key that follows.
 */

service key, kahog-tahof: kto3_rfe

PortionWise is the recipe-scaling calculator backing the Crumbfield kitchen suite. Config is read once at boot; restart after changes.

- `PW_BASE_UNITS`: metric or imperial. Default metric.
- `PW_MAX_SERVINGS`: hard cap for scaling requests. Default 500.
- `PW_CACHE_TTL`: seconds to cache conversion tables.
- `PW_NUTRITION_API_URL`: upstream nutrition lookup endpoint.

No secrets in the repo. Local overrides go in `.env.local`, ignored by git.

The nutrition lookup requires the API token set on the next line.

secret setting of bahip-hagug: COURIER_KEY8=6dbca4e7

**Alert: hermetic-migration-drift.** Fires when a Copperline build target still depends on the legacy non-hermetic toolchain after its scheduled migration date. Indicates the target escaped the Glasswork sandbox allowlist or regressed. Not urgent, but resolve within one sprint to keep the migration burndown accurate. Remediation steps and the target tracker are on this page.

operations page: https://confluence.lumicsys.internal/projects/display/projects/display